In this article we prove orthogonality relations for deep level Deligne--Lusztig varieties of Coxeter type, attached to a reductive group over a local non-archimedean field, which splits over an unramified extension. This extends results of Dudas and the first author, where the quasi-split case was handled. This allows to construct new irreducible representations of parahoric subgroups of p-adic groups.
